Yaritssa is a modern ornamental variant of Yaritza, shaped more by sound and spelling style than by a single fixed root. That gives it a flexible, contemporary identity, one that values visual elegance and phonetic flow. The extra consonant lends the name a slightly sharper, more elaborate finish, which is part of its decorative appeal.
As a given name, Yaritssa feels lively and expressive, with the kind of stylistic variation common in modern Spanish-language naming. It sounds feminine, bright, and individualized, while still remaining close enough to Yaritza to be familiar. Because its structure is more creative than etymological, the name feels current and personal rather than inherited.
Yaritssa has a polished rhythm and a strong visual presence, making it memorable in writing as well as speech. It is rare, but it feels very much alive within contemporary naming culture.
